AnsweredAssumed Answered

Grades Journey Q42016 REST failing at pre-processing

Question asked by ah0040220 on Dec 14, 2016
Latest reply on May 31, 2017 by ah0040220

Hi All,

I'm trying to implement Grades Journey using REST but keep getting

I've set it with Provisioning disabled and specified a column name final_grade  (external grade column only)

Column Mapping course_id|student_id|batch_uid|title|mark|grade

Triggering the extract from Grades Journey in Grade Center or Admin gives the error and Grades Journey doesn't send any data.

It doesn't matter what mapping you use it fails at the first item so not the the data but the mapping itself seems to be the issue.

Any ideas greatly appreciated.

Error in pre-processing grade extract.

java.lang.IllegalArgumentException: Definition provided [course_id] is invalid.

  at com.blackboard.consulting.data.GradeExtractAttribute.<init>(GradeExtractAttribute.java:69)

  at com.blackboard.consulting.service.impl.AbstractGradeExtractService.preProcess(AbstractGradeExtractService.java:173)

  at com.blackboard.consulting.service.impl.BatchGradeExtractServiceImpl.processExtract(BatchGradeExtractServiceImpl.java:211)

  at com.blackboard.consulting.service.impl.BatchGradeExtractServiceImpl.Process(BatchGradeExtractServiceImpl.java:142)

  at com.blackboard.consulting.quartz.job.JobInContextGrades.execute(JobInContextGrades.java:33)

  at com.blackboard.consulting.quartz.job.DelegatingJobBean.executeInternal(DelegatingJobBean.java:40)

  at org.springframework.scheduling.quartz.QuartzJobBean.execute(QuartzJobBean.java:75)

  at org.quartz.core.JobRunShell.run(JobRunShell.java:202)

  at org.quartz.simpl.SimpleThreadPool$WorkerThread.run(SimpleThreadPool.java:573)

2016-12-15 00:00:00 | DEBUG | 212:c.b.c.service.BatchGradeExtractService    | processExtract():Extractor preProcess result is: ERROR

2016-12-15 00:00:00 | DEBUG | 245:c.b.c.service.BatchGradeExtractService    | processExtract():Extract processing completed with the  following result:ERROR

2016-12-15 00:00:00 | DEBUG | 256:c.b.c.service.BatchGradeExtractService    | No post processing, result = ERROR

2016-12-15 00:00:00 | DEBUG | 261:c.b.c.service.BatchGradeExtractService    | processExtract():Settings NOT bulk tranfer...record results

Outcomes